South Korea has successfully tested a new radar technology capable of detecting small drones at a distance of several kilometers. This was announced on Thursday by the state Armaments Agency. The new technology, based on the use of photonic radar and artificial intelligence, will significantly enhance the intelligence capabilities of the country's army.
The Defense Development Agency (ADD) stated that the tests were conducted in open air conditions and confirmed the high efficiency of the technology. The photonic radar, based on the principles of advanced optical technologies, is able to detect even small drones, which often go unnoticed by traditional surveillance systems. This is especially important in the face of the growing threat from drones used for both reconnaissance and attacks.
Photonic radar uses light signals instead of radio waves, which allows for higher detection accuracy. Thanks to its integration with artificial intelligence, the system can analyze data in real time and distinguish drones from other objects such as birds or aerial debris. This makes the technology particularly useful for protecting strategically important facilities, including military bases and civilian infrastructure.
